^RM
Enable RFID Motion
Description This command enables or disables RFID motion. By default, labels
automatically print at the end of the format. This command allows you to inhibit the label from
actually moving when it reaches the program position, which is useful for debugging, setup,
and custom applications. This parameter is not persistent (carried over from label to label).
Format
^RMe
The following table identifies the parameters for this format.
Parameters Details
e =enable Accepted values: Y (Yes, move the label), N (No, do not move the label)
Default value: Y
